Dubai, June 3, 2008: The academic researchers at the University of Dubai (UD) have accomplished a multi-attribute analysis of confidence, convenience and price functions of customers of financial service firms: a GLS systems model. The analysis has been published in the in Journal of Financial Services Marketing, by Palgrave McMillan Publishing House.
In this research paper, the University of Dubai (UD) College of Business concluded that the earnings stability, longevity of relationship and liquidity attributes significantly explain the confidence level of customers across financial sectors. The UD researchers also concluded that core, tangible, and relation attributes besides ambience and ATM network, positively significantly explained the convenience level of customers across financial sectors. Another result was that home loans, credit cards, savings accounts, term deposits and insurance services are significant products that are affordable and valued by customers.
These findings have implications for customer relationship management, customer insight and production/ transaction processing competencies of financial sector firms in UAE. For more details please contact arao@ud.ac.ae

About University of Dubai:
As a corporate academic university in partnership with Dubai Chamber (formerly known as Dubai Chamber of Commerce & Industry), UD strives to be pre-eminent in providing the highest quality applied learning based on international academic standards, in addition to professional development services to the workforce in both the private and public sectors. UD has two colleges; the College of Business Administration (CBA) and the College of Information Technology (CIT). The CBA offers Bachelor degree in Business Administration (BBA) with specialization in Management, Marketing, Finance & Banking and Accounting. The CIT offers Bachelor degree in Computing Information Systems. All these programs are accredited by the UAE Ministry of Higher Education and Scientific Research. UD is a member of the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B), the Accrediting Board for Engineering and Technology (ABET) and the European Foundation for Management Development (EFMD).
